:root,[data-theme=light]{--wondr-primary:#d32943;--wondr-primary-dark:#c0394b;--wondr-pink-light:#ffbfed;--wondr-bg:pink;--wondr-card-bg:#fff0f3;--wondr-text:#333;--wondr-text-muted:#6c757d;--wondr-border:#f0a0b0;--wondr-success:#28a745;--wondr-danger:#dc3545;--wondr-warning:#ffc107;--wondr-info:#17a2b8;--wondr-stat-bg:#b0e0e6;--wondr-heading-color:#d32943;--wondr-visitors-bg:#ffeaa7;--wondr-navbar-bg:#ef88bd;--wondr-input-bg:#fff;--wondr-table-header-bg:#d32943;--wondr-table-header-text:#fff;--wondr-table-hover:#d329430d;--wondr-modal-bg:#fff;--wondr-shadow:#00000014;--wondr-login-gradient-start:#ffb6c1;--wondr-login-card-bg:#fff}[data-theme=dark]{--wondr-primary:#e8476b;--wondr-primary-dark:#d32943;--wondr-pink-light:#5c2040;--wondr-bg:#1a1020;--wondr-card-bg:#261830;--wondr-text:#e8dde8;--wondr-text-muted:#9a8a9e;--wondr-border:#3d2850;--wondr-success:#4ade80;--wondr-danger:#f87171;--wondr-warning:#fbbf24;--wondr-info:#38bdf8;--wondr-stat-bg:#2a1e3a;--wondr-heading-color:#f06a8b;--wondr-visitors-bg:#3a2e1a;--wondr-navbar-bg:#2a1535;--wondr-input-bg:#1e1228;--wondr-table-header-bg:#3a1e45;--wondr-table-header-text:#f0c0d0;--wondr-table-hover:#e8476b14;--wondr-modal-bg:#261830;--wondr-shadow:#0000004d;--wondr-login-gradient-start:#2a1535;--wondr-login-card-bg:#261830}*{box-sizing:border-box;margin:0;padding:0}body{background-color:var(--wondr-bg);color:var(--wondr-text);min-height:100vh;font-family:-apple-system,BlinkMacSystemFont,Segoe UI,Roboto,Helvetica Neue,Arial,sans-serif;transition:background-color .3s,color .3s}#app{flex-direction:column;min-height:100vh;display:flex}.navbar{background:var(--wondr-navbar-bg);height:56px;box-shadow:0 2px 6px var(--wondr-shadow);z-index:1000;justify-content:space-between;align-items:center;padding:0 1.5rem;transition:background .3s;display:flex;position:sticky;top:0}.navbar-brand{align-items:center;gap:12px;text-decoration:none;display:flex}.navbar-brand img{height:40px}.navbar-brand span{color:#fff;font-size:1.1rem;font-weight:600}.navbar-nav{align-items:center;gap:.25rem;list-style:none;display:flex}.navbar-nav a{color:#ffffffd9;border-radius:6px;padding:.5rem 1rem;font-size:.9rem;font-weight:500;text-decoration:none;transition:all .2s}.navbar-nav a:hover,.navbar-nav a.router-link-exact-active{color:#fff;background:#ffffff4d}.navbar-user{align-items:center;gap:1rem;display:flex}.navbar-user span{color:#ffffffe6;font-size:.85rem}.navbar-toggle{color:#fff;cursor:pointer;background:0 0;border:none;font-size:1.5rem;display:none}.main-content{flex:1;width:100%;max-width:1400px;margin:0 auto;padding:1.5rem}.page-header{margin-bottom:1.5rem}.page-header h1{color:var(--wondr-heading-color);font-size:1.75rem;font-weight:700}.page-header p{color:var(--wondr-text-muted);margin-top:.25rem}.card{background:var(--wondr-card-bg);box-shadow:0 1px 3px var(--wondr-shadow);border:1px solid var(--wondr-border);border-radius:12px;transition:background .3s,border-color .3s;overflow:hidden}.card-header{border-bottom:1px solid var(--wondr-border);color:var(--wondr-heading-color);justify-content:space-between;align-items:center;padding:1rem 1.25rem;font-size:1.1rem;font-weight:700;display:flex}.card-body{padding:1.25rem}.stats-grid{grid-template-columns:repeat(auto-fit,minmax(180px,1fr));gap:1rem;margin-bottom:1.5rem;display:grid}.stat-card{background:var(--wondr-stat-bg);box-shadow:0 1px 3px var(--wondr-shadow);border:1px solid var(--wondr-border);text-align:center;border-radius:12px;padding:1.25rem;transition:background .3s}.stat-card .stat-value{color:var(--wondr-text);font-size:2rem;font-weight:700;line-height:1.2}.stat-card .stat-label{color:var(--wondr-text-muted);text-transform:uppercase;letter-spacing:.5px;margin-top:.25rem;font-size:.8rem}.btn{cursor:pointer;border:none;border-radius:8px;align-items:center;gap:.4rem;padding:.5rem 1rem;font-size:.875rem;font-weight:500;text-decoration:none;transition:all .2s;display:inline-flex}.btn-primary{color:#fff;background:#d32943}.btn-primary:hover{background:#b8223a}.btn-secondary{color:#fff;background:#ef88bd}.btn-secondary:hover{background:#e06fa8}.btn-success{color:#fff;background:#e85d8a}.btn-success:hover{background:#d94d7a}.btn-danger{color:#fff;background:#c0394b}.btn-danger:hover{background:#a52f3f}.btn-sm{padding:.3rem .65rem;font-size:.8rem}.btn-outline{color:var(--wondr-heading-color);background:0 0;border:1px solid #ef88bd}.btn-outline:hover{background:#ef88bd26}.btn-outline.active{color:#fff;background:#d32943;border-color:#d32943}.btn-group{gap:.25rem;display:flex}[data-theme=dark] .btn-primary{background:#e8476b}[data-theme=dark] .btn-primary:hover{background:#d32943}[data-theme=dark] .btn-secondary{background:#8b3a6b}[data-theme=dark] .btn-secondary:hover{background:#a04a7d}[data-theme=dark] .btn-danger{background:#b91c3a}[data-theme=dark] .btn-danger:hover{background:#9b1530}.table-responsive{overflow-x:auto}table{border-collapse:collapse;width:100%}table th,table td{text-align:left;border-bottom:1px solid var(--wondr-border);padding:.75rem 1rem}table th{text-transform:uppercase;letter-spacing:.5px;color:var(--wondr-table-header-text);background:var(--wondr-table-header-bg);font-size:.8rem;font-weight:600}table tr:hover{background:var(--wondr-table-hover)}.form-group{margin-bottom:1rem}.form-group label{color:var(--wondr-text);margin-bottom:.4rem;font-size:.9rem;font-weight:500;display:block}.form-control{border:1px solid var(--wondr-border);background:var(--wondr-input-bg);width:100%;color:var(--wondr-text);border-radius:8px;padding:.5rem .75rem;font-size:.9rem;transition:border-color .2s}.form-control:focus{border-color:#ef88bd;outline:none;box-shadow:0 0 0 3px #ef88bd33}.form-control:disabled{opacity:.6;cursor:not-allowed}select.form-control{appearance:auto}.form-row{gap:1rem;display:flex}.form-row .form-group{flex:1}.toggle-switch{width:48px;height:26px;display:inline-block;position:relative}.toggle-switch input{opacity:0;width:0;height:0}.toggle-slider{cursor:pointer;background:#ccc;border-radius:26px;transition:all .3s;position:absolute;inset:0}.toggle-slider:before{content:"";background:#fff;border-radius:50%;width:20px;height:20px;transition:all .3s;position:absolute;bottom:3px;left:3px}.toggle-switch input:checked+.toggle-slider{background:#ef88bd}.toggle-switch input:checked+.toggle-slider:before{transform:translate(22px)}[data-theme=dark] .toggle-slider{background:#4a3058}[data-theme=dark] .toggle-switch input:checked+.toggle-slider{background:#e8476b}.badge{border-radius:20px;padding:.2rem .6rem;font-size:.75rem;font-weight:600;display:inline-block}.badge-success{color:var(--wondr-success);background:#28a7451a}.badge-danger{color:var(--wondr-danger);background:#dc35451a}.badge-warning{color:#d39e00;background:#ffc10726}.badge-info{color:var(--wondr-info);background:#17a2b81a}[data-theme=dark] .badge-warning{color:#fbbf24;background:#fbbf2426}[data-theme=dark] .badge-success{background:#4ade801f}[data-theme=dark] .badge-danger{background:#f871711f}[data-theme=dark] .badge-info{background:#38bdf81f}.pagination{justify-content:center;align-items:center;gap:.25rem;margin-top:1.25rem;display:flex}.pagination button{border:1px solid var(--wondr-border);background:var(--wondr-card-bg);cursor:pointer;color:var(--wondr-text);border-radius:6px;padding:.4rem .8rem;font-size:.85rem;transition:all .2s}.pagination button:hover:not(:disabled){color:#fff;background:#ef88bd;border-color:#ef88bd}.pagination button.active{color:#fff;background:#d32943;border-color:#d32943}.pagination button:disabled{opacity:.5;cursor:not-allowed}[data-theme=dark] .pagination button:hover:not(:disabled),[data-theme=dark] .pagination button.active{background:#e8476b;border-color:#e8476b}.login-page{background:linear-gradient(135deg, var(--wondr-login-gradient-start) 0%, var(--wondr-primary) 100%);justify-content:center;align-items:center;min-height:100vh;padding:1rem;display:flex}.login-card{background:var(--wondr-login-card-bg);width:100%;max-width:420px;color:var(--wondr-text);border-radius:16px;padding:2.5rem;box-shadow:0 20px 60px #0000004d}.login-card .logo{text-align:center;margin-bottom:2rem}.login-card .logo img{height:60px}.login-card h2{text-align:center;color:var(--wondr-text);margin-bottom:1.5rem;font-size:1.25rem}.login-card .btn-primary{justify-content:center;width:100%;padding:.75rem;font-size:1rem}.alert{border-radius:8px;margin-bottom:1rem;padding:.75rem 1rem;font-size:.9rem}.alert-danger{color:var(--wondr-danger);background:#dc35451a;border:1px solid #dc354533}.alert-success{color:var(--wondr-success);background:#28a7451a;border:1px solid #28a74533}[data-theme=dark] .alert-danger{background:#f871711a;border-color:#f8717133}[data-theme=dark] .alert-success{background:#4ade801a;border-color:#4ade8033}.status-dot{border-radius:50%;width:10px;height:10px;margin-right:.4rem;display:inline-block}.status-dot.online{background:var(--wondr-success);box-shadow:0 0 6px #28a74566}.status-dot.offline{background:var(--wondr-danger)}.modal-overlay{z-index:2000;background:#00000080;justify-content:center;align-items:center;padding:1rem;display:flex;position:fixed;inset:0}.modal-content{background:var(--wondr-modal-bg);width:100%;max-width:500px;max-height:90vh;color:var(--wondr-text);border-radius:12px;padding:1.5rem;overflow-y:auto}.modal-content h3{color:var(--wondr-heading-color);margin-bottom:1rem}.modal-actions{justify-content:flex-end;gap:.5rem;margin-top:1.5rem;display:flex}[data-theme=dark] .modal-overlay{background:#000000b3}.footer{text-align:center;color:var(--wondr-text-muted);border-top:1px solid var(--wondr-border);background:var(--wondr-card-bg);margin-top:auto;padding:1rem;font-size:.8rem;transition:background .3s}.spinner{border:2px solid var(--wondr-border);border-top-color:#ef88bd;border-radius:50%;width:20px;height:20px;animation:.6s linear infinite spin;display:inline-block}@keyframes spin{to{transform:rotate(360deg)}}.loading-container{color:var(--wondr-text-muted);justify-content:center;align-items:center;gap:.75rem;padding:3rem;display:flex}[data-theme=dark] .spinner{border-color:#e8476b #4a3058 #4a3058}@media (width<=768px){.navbar-toggle{display:block}.navbar-nav{background:var(--wondr-navbar-bg);flex-direction:column;padding:.5rem;display:none;position:absolute;top:56px;left:0;right:0}.navbar-nav.open{display:flex}.navbar-nav a{padding:.75rem 1rem}.stats-grid{grid-template-columns:repeat(2,1fr)}.form-row{flex-direction:column}.main-content{padding:1rem}table th,table td{padding:.5rem;font-size:.85rem}}@media (width<=480px){.stats-grid{grid-template-columns:1fr}}
